The traditional approach to handling personal injury cases has always favored larger firms with extensive staff resources. Smaller practices often found themselves forced to choose between taking on fewer cases or working unsustainable hours to keep up. This imbalance in the industry meant that many deserving clients couldn’t access the quality representation they needed.
AI has certainly started to level that disparity in brainpower, especially artificial intelligence specifically trained for personal injury law. Unlike general-purpose AI tools, Novo’s technology understands the nuances of medical records, liability documentation, and settlement demands. The platform can analyze complex medical records and generate comprehensive chronologies in minutes—a task that typically takes paralegals dozens of hours to complete.
